#582464 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#582464 is composed of 34.5% red, 14.1%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12% cyan, 64%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 288.8 degrees, a saturation of 47.1% and a lightness of 26.7%. #582464 color hex could be obtained by blending #b048c8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#582464 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#582464 has RGB values of R:88, G:36,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 5776484.

Shades and Tints of #582464
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c050d is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
